Sourcing guidance for Crystal Cat
What are the key material considerations when sourcing Crystal Cat figurines?
Buyers should distinguish between natural quartz crystals (like Rose Quartz, Amethyst, or Obsidian) and synthetic glass or K9 crystal. Natural stones offer unique patterns and higher perceived value for the gift and healing markets, while K9 crystal provides superior clarity and precision laser-engraving capabilities. Ensure the supplier specifies the Mohs hardness scale rating to verify authenticity.
How can I evaluate the craftsmanship and finishing quality of Crystal Cats?
Focus on the polishing grade; high-quality pieces should have a mirror-like finish without visible scuff marks or 'foggy' patches. For hand-carved natural stone cats, check for symmetry in the facial features and the smoothness of the base. For molded glass crystals, inspect for internal bubbles or impurities, which are signs of lower-grade manufacturing.
What compliance and safety standards apply to crystal decor products?
For international trade, products must comply with REACH (EU) or CPSIA (US) regulations, particularly regarding lead and cadmium content in glass or crystal stabilizers. If the Crystal Cat includes LED bases or electronic components, ensure they carry CE, RoHS, or UL certifications to prevent customs seizures and ensure operational safety.
What are the common usage scenarios and market positioning for Crystal Cats?
These products generally fall into three categories: Home Decor/Feng Shui, Metaphysical/Healing, and Premium Gifting. Positioning depends on size and material; for instance, miniature 1-inch pocket stones are ideal for high-volume retail, while large, hand-carved amethyst geodes shaped like cats target the luxury collector market.
Cross-Border Procurement & Risk Management for Crystal Products
How should I manage the risk of breakage during international shipping?
Crystal is inherently fragile. Demand customized foam inserts (EPE or EVA) that contour to the shape of the cat rather than generic bubble wrap. Specify 5-layer corrugated outer cartons and ensure the 'Fragile' handle-with-care labels are printed in both English and the destination language. For high-value orders, consider Palletization to minimize manual handling.
What strategies should be used when negotiating with crystal suppliers on Made-in-China.com?
Focus on Tiered Pricing based on weight and clarity. Since natural stone costs fluctuate, negotiate a price validity period (e.g., 30 days). Request a pre-shipment inspection (PSI) or a video walkthrough of the specific batch, as natural stones vary significantly from the catalog photos. Ask for Gold Member or Audited Supplier reports on Made-in-China.com to verify factory capacity.
What are the transaction security tips for bulk crystal purchases?
Always use Secured Payment services provided by the platform to ensure funds are only released upon confirmation of shipping documents. Avoid direct wire transfers to private accounts. For large orders, utilize Third-Party Inspection services (like SGS or Intertek) to verify that the material composition matches the 'Natural Stone' claim before the final balance is paid.
How do international trade policies affect the import of crystal figurines?
Check the HS Code (typically 7116.20 for precious/semi-precious stone articles) to determine import duties. Be aware of Anti-Dumping Duties that some regions apply to specific glassware or ceramic-like products from certain countries. Ensure all Certificates of Origin are accurately prepared to take advantage of any applicable Free Trade Agreements (FTAs).
